15 min fresh dinner....ok, maybe 20 min.

My dinner today is sooooo simple. Broiled salmon. Cleaned with lemon juice, some olive oil on both sides, and a little salmon rub seasoning pop in the broiler...10 to 15 min, easy. Then while preparing fish for the oven, I start boiling water for the vegetable pasta...4 oz serving gives me a full serving of vegetables per meal. Ronzoni Garden Delight  click hear for summer salad recipes.

But I can't help but have even more vegetables so I prepare my Mother In Law's fresh okra dish with white onions and vine tomato's. Cut okra, slice onion, chunks of tomato, a little salt, lots of pepper and sugar to taste. That's done before pasta is all cooked. And a small can of Progresso's clam sauce for the pasta. Even more fish.

My protein, my grains, my veggie's. This was an ok dish, but at least time preparation was so short, that I enjoyed a movie after dinner.
